[three_fourth]The Swiss company South Pole and Basic Water Needs have decided to join forces to make safe drinking water available to coffee farmers in Tanzania. Together with local partner organization KADERES they are setting up a pilot project for safe water and CO 2 reduction in the Kagera region, Tanzania. The project partners want to

[one_third][/one_third] [two_third_last]In May 2014 the Hardcore Help Foundation went to Kenya and handed out Tulip Siphon water filters. During the water filter distribution Carlo Oppermann from Ambitious Films shot a short movie. This is the first episode of the new documentary “We don’t need a reason to help people”.

[one_third] [/one_third] [two_third_last]For 2 weeks Maria Besteman of Basic Water Needs is in the Kagera region in Tanzania to investigate the water situation of poor farmers and how – together with South Pole and local organization Kaderes – we can improve their access to safe drinking water.

[one_third][/one_third] [two_third_last] Maria Besteman is the new project and communication manager at Basic Water Needs. Already in January 2014 she started working at BWN part-time, and as of the 1st of April she will be joining the team full-time. Maria will be responsible for the projects and partnerships with NGOs and the marketing and communication.

Basic Water Needs has become a member of the Rural Water Supply Network. The global network of professionals and practitioners working to raise standards of knowledge and evidence, technical and professional competence, practice and policy in rural water supply and so fulfil the vision of sustainable rural water services for all. [one_third][/one_third] [two_third_last]In 2013 the typhoon Haiyan caused massive destruction and affected almost 9.5 million people on the Philippines. Immediately there was an urgent need for basic needs like clean drinking water.
